Benenden Health
On Friday 28th April we visited Benenden Health in York to donate a defibrillator to Benenden Charitable Trust.
Benenden Charitable Trust help members or previous members experiencing financial difficulties or distress due to a health condition or an unexpected change in circumstances. After seeing the fantastic work Benenden are doing for peoples livelihood we wanted to give something back.

Defibs For Denton
Denise Ward’s initial idea to raise money to buy a lifesaving defibrillator for the hall has gradually grown over the festive holidays, with the idea now to raise as much money as possible to buy devices for various locations across the town, as well as at the hall.
